// Creates a fake transport security credentials object for testing.
grpc_channel_credentials* grpc_fake_transport_security_credentials_create(void);

// Creates a fake server transport security credentials object for testing.
grpc_server_credentials* grpc_fake_transport_security_server_credentials_create(
    void);

// Used to verify the target names given to the fake transport security
// connector.
//
// The syntax of \a expected_targets by example:
// For LB channels:
//     "backend_target_1,backend_target_2,...;lb_target_1,lb_target_2,..."
// For regular channels:
//     "backend_taget_1,backend_target_2,..."
//
// That is to say, LB channels have a heading list of LB targets separated from
// the list of backend targets by a semicolon. For non-LB channels, only the
// latter is present.
grpc_arg grpc_fake_transport_expected_targets_arg(char* expected_targets);
